    Signs Your AC System Needs Recharging:
    1. Weak or inconsistent cooling: If you notice that your AC is blowing warm or lukewarm air instead of cold air, it may indicate that the refrigerant level is low.
    2. Reduced airflow: A decrease in the volume of air coming out of the vents could be a sign of a refrigerant leak or low refrigerant levels.
    3. Unusual noises: Hissing sounds coming from the AC system may suggest a refrigerant leak, which requires immediate attention.
    4. Visible signs of refrigerant leaks: If you notice any greasy residue around the AC components or a hissing sound when the AC is turned on, it may indicate a refrigerant leak.

    Professional AC Recharge:
    While DIY AC recharge kits are available, it is advisable to have your AC system serviced by a qualified technician. A professional will be able to diagnose any underlying issues, perform a leak test to identify leaks, and recharge the system to the manufacturer's specifications using the correct type and amount of refrigerant.

    Components of the Charging System:
    The charging system in a vehicle is primarily composed of three main components: the alternator, the battery, and the voltage regulator. The alternator is responsible for generating electrical power to charge the battery and power the electrical components of the vehicle when the engine is running. The battery acts as a storage unit for electrical energy, providing power to start the engine and maintain electrical functions when the vehicle is not running. The voltage regulator controls the output of the alternator to ensure a consistent and appropriate level of voltage is supplied to the battery and electrical components.

    Why are Fuel Injectors Important?
    1. Improved Fuel Efficiency: Fuel injectors provide precise control over fuel delivery, ensuring that the Engine Data Analysis receives the right amount of fuel at all times. This leads to improved fuel efficiency and better mileage.
    2. Reduced Emissions: By delivering the correct fuel-air mixture, fuel injectors help the engine burn fuel more cleanly, resulting in reduced emissions of harmful pollutants.
    3. Enhanced Performance: Properly functioning fuel injectors contribute to smoother engine operation, improved acceleration, and overall vehicle performance.
    4. Durability and Reliability: Fuel injectors are more durable and require less maintenance compared to carburetors, making them a reliable component of modern vehicles.
    5. Diagnostic Capabilities: Fuel injectors are monitored by the vehicle's onboard computer, allowing for early detection of potential issues such as clogs, leaks, or malfunctions.
